Question
The area of a rectangle is 192 cm2 and the
ratio of its length and breadth is 4:3 respectively. If the length of the rectangle is double of the side of a square, then find the area of the square.ÂSolution
We know that, area of the rectangle = length X breadth
Let the length and the breadth of the rectangle be 4x cm and 3x cm respectively.
Or, 4x X 3x = 192
Or, 12x2 = 192
Or, x2 = 16
So, 'x' = 4
So, length of the rectangle = 4 X 4 = 16 cm
So, the side of the square = (16/2) = 8 cm
So, required area = 82 = 64 cm2
